Função SendRLS
O método WMI sendRLS envia um erro de link de leitura status bloco (RLS) por meio da porta local indicada para a porta remota indicada para recuperar um erro de link status bloco associado à porta remota.
Sintaxe
void SendRLS(
[out, HBA_STATUS_QUALIFIERS] HBA_STATUS HBAStatus,
[in, HBAType("HBA_WWN")] uint8 PortWWN[8],
[in, HBAType("HBA_WWN")] uint8 DestWWN[8],
[out] uint32 TotalRspBufferSize,
[out] uint32 ActualRspBufferSize,
[out, WmiSizeIs("ActualRspBufferSize")] uint8 RspBuffer[]
);
Parâmetros
HBAStatus
No retorno, contém o status da operação. Para obter uma lista de valores permitidos e suas descrições, consulte HBA_STATUS. O driver de miniporta retorna essas informações no membro HBAStatus de uma estrutura SendRLS_OUT .
PortWWN
Um nome mundial para a porta local por meio da qual o comando RLS é enviado. Essas informações são entregues ao driver de miniporto no membro PortWWN de uma estrutura SendRLS_IN .
DestWWN
Um nome mundial para a porta de destino. Essas informações são entregues ao driver de miniporto no membro DestWWN de uma estrutura SendRLS_IN .
TotalRspBufferSize
O tamanho em bytes dos resultados do comando RLS. O driver de miniporta retorna essas informações no membro TotalRspBufferSize de uma estrutura SendRLS_OUT .
ActualRspBufferSize
O tamanho em bytes dos dados que foram realmente recuperados. O driver de miniporta retorna essas informações no membro ActualRspBufferSize de uma estrutura SendRLS_OUT .
RspBuffer
Os resultados do comando RLS. O driver de miniporta retorna essas informações no membro RspBuffer de uma estrutura SendRLS_OUT .
Retornar valor
Não aplicável aos métodos WMI.
Comentários
Esse método WMI pertence à classe WMI MSFC_HBAAdapterMethods.
Requisitos
Plataforma de destino |
Área de Trabalho |
parâmetro |
Hbapiwmi.h (inclua Hbapiwmi.h, Hbaapi.h ou Hbaapi.h) |
Biblioteca |
Hbaapi.lib |